In part 2, Giacomo explains RGB's potential use cases for issuing tokens, stablecoins, and NFTs in the most private and scalable way possible, regulatory arbitrage and plausible deniability for centralized token projects, and how the current developers working on RGB have added much more functionality, like smart contracts, to the original idea for RGB envisioned by Giacomo and co-creator Peter Todd. He also discusses the impact Taproot will have on onchain transactions, Lightning Network, and RGB, as well as wallet apps.
